Commercial terms
Commercial terms are usually agreed in three parts: a deposit on confirmation, a balance before shipment and a stated validity window.
Volume commitments work best when they are structured as a rolling target rather than a single fixed number.

Frequently asked questions
Is the Rexa 3 minimum negotiable?
For a first order, factories often allow a mixed carton to test demand before applying standard per SKU minimums.
Can packaging be adjusted for our market?
Artwork localisation is straightforward; structural changes need larger volumes and a longer lead time.
How quickly can a repeat order be produced?
For established configurations production typically runs two to four weeks, with transit on top depending on the chosen method.
What happens if a batch fails inspection?
The agreed procedure normally covers replacement of affected units or credit against the next order, documented before shipment.
